ALEXANDER KILEI KASUKI V. REPUBLIC

(2010) JELR 105535 (CA)

Court of Appeal  •  Criminal Appeal 134 of 2006  •  12 Feb 2010  •  Kenya

Coram
Riaga Samuel Cornelius Omolo Philip Kiptoo Tunoi Samuel Elikana Ondari Bosire

Judgement

JUDGMENT OF THE COURT

ALEXANDER KILEI KASUKI, the appellant, was on 30th November 2001 charged before the Senior Principal Magistrate, Machakos, with six counts of attempted murder contrary to section 220(b) of the Penal Code. However, he was convicted on four counts and sentenced to serve 15 years imprisonment on each count, the sentences being ordered to run concurrently. His first appeal to the High Court of Kenya, at Machakos (Wendoh J), was dismissed and the convictions and the sentences were upheld and hence this second appeal.

The appellant was at the material time employed as Administration Police Officer based at the D.C.’s office at Wote, Makueni District. On the 8th November 2001 at about 6.00 p.m he reported as usual for duty at the D.C.’s office. taking over from his colleague who had signed off. The appellant was in the course of his duty armed with an official G. 3 rifle containing twenty rounds of ammunition. At about 6.00 a.m. the next morning he ventured into Wote town…
